Gaussian Sheaf Neural Networks
Gaussian Sheaf Neural Networks derive a sheaf Laplacian for Gaussian node features on graphs to preserve their geometric structure during message passing.

Hyperbolic Latent Space Models for Network Embedding: Model Specification and Bayesian Inference
A Bayesian hyperbolic latent space model with inferable temperature parameter outperforms fixed-temperature and Euclidean models in network reconstruction by better capturing tree-like topologies.

Attention-based graph neural networks: a survey
The survey groups attention-based GNNs into three stages—graph recurrent attention networks, graph attention networks, and graph transformers—while reviewing architectures and future directions.
